English
[edit]Etymology
[edit]Borrowed from Latin accumulātiō (“the act of heaping up”). Doublet of accumulation.
Pronunciation
[edit]Noun
[edit]accumulatio (usually uncountable, plural accumulatios)
- (rhetoric) A forceful summarisation of previously made points.

[edit]Latin
[edit]Etymology
[edit]Pronunciation
[edit]- (Classical Latin) IPA(key): /ak.ku.muˈlaː.ti.oː/, [äkːʊmʊˈɫ̪äːt̪ioː]
- (modern Italianate Ecclesiastical) IPA(key): /ak.ku.muˈlat.t͡si.o/, [äkːumuˈlät̪ː͡s̪io]
Noun
[edit]accumulātiō f (genitive accumulātiōnis); third declension
- The act of heaping up.
Declension
[edit]Third-declension noun.
singular | plural | |
---|---|---|
nominative | accumulātiō | accumulātiōnēs |
genitive | accumulātiōnis | accumulātiōnum |
dative | accumulātiōnī | accumulātiōnibus |
accusative | accumulātiōnem | accumulātiōnēs |
ablative | accumulātiōne | accumulātiōnibus |
vocative | accumulātiō | accumulātiōnēs |
